bobbyscar.jpgThe question comes from Zimbabwe's Deputy Information minister, Bright Matonga, who wants to know if critics of President Robert Mugabe want the president to travel in a pick-up truck. Matonga was defending his president's modified Mercedes S-Class limousines to AllAfrica.com. According to the news report, Mugabe rides in an up-armored stretch S that cost $1.4m. The President also decreed that his 30 ministers should attend to their duties in a fleet of S350s, replacing their E230s, which they could buy from the government for ZIM $5m ($19,595). Spinmeister Matonga refused to discuss the details: "This is a security issue and we don't discuss security issues with anybody. If government decides to buy vehicles for the president or cabinet ministers it is justified because we're a very responsible government."
